Accelerate sales with DealerChats™ Proactive Live Website Chat

The Setup: You’re at your dealership, and a prospective customer visits your lot and starts checking out your vehicles. Do you ignore the prospect until he or she finally moves on to a competitor's lot? Or does a sales representative go out to greet the customer to start the sales process?

Real-Time web traffic reporting

Why would the online sales process be different?

Greet your website visitors just as you would on your lot. DealerChats™ makes your website visitors feel as though they are visiting your dealership in person. You can greet them. You can pre-qualify them for credit, and discuss - in real time - the kind of cars that would best suit their needs and budget. You can send them pdf manufacturer brochures and push pages to them showing special discounts and promotions. You can direct them to other departments, such as service or parts and accessories. If your customers need special financing, you can help them by directing their browser to the site of your online credit application or to a preferred auto loan carrier.

Downward Trend

"Carmichael Honda spend $270,000 to advertise in newspapers in the past year.  Over the next year, though, the dealership in suburban Sacramento, Calif., is slashing it's newspaper ad budget to $80,000.  Why?  One word:  Internet.

'We do surveys when our customers purchase a car,' says Todd Stamps, the store's general sales manager.  'We ask what brought them into the dealership.  Less than 10 percent say newspapers.  Number on by far is the Internet, at 70 to 80 percent.'"
